WebMar 1, 2024 · Company stops selling assault-style weapons. Affected by the recent student outcry on weapons after the Parkland, Fla., school shooting, the CEO of Dick’s Sporting Goods made sweeping changes to the company’s gun sale policy. The move seems to have vexed some gun proponents in Butler County.
